Exploring the Park’s Beaches
One of the highlights of Lovers Key State Park is its beaches. With four miles of pristine coastline, visitors can enjoy swimming, sunbathing, and even shelling. FAQs About Lovers Key State Park Florida Map
Q: Is there a fee to enter the park?
A: Yes, there is an entrance fee of $8 per vehicle. However, if you plan on visiting multiple Florida State Parks during your trip, consider purchasing an annual Florida State Parks pass for $60.
Q: Are there any restaurants or cafes in the park?
A: There are no restaurants or cafes within the park itself, but there are plenty of options nearby. The nearby town of Bonita Springs has a variety of dining options to choose from.
Q: Can I bring my dog to the park?
A: Yes, dogs are allowed in the park as long as they are kept on a leash at all times. However, they are not allowed on the beaches.
Q: What is the best time of year to visit Lovers Key State Park?
A: The park is open year-round, but the best time to visit is during the winter months when the weather is mild and the crowds are smaller.
